Skip to content

LayerControl + Interactive Choropleth Map #37

@bird-c

Description

@bird-c

Describe the ideal solution or feature request

The ideal solution is to enhance the Filament Leaflet Maps plugin with built-in LayerControl and interactive choropleth mapping capabilities. This includes:

  • Define multiple base layers and overlay groups.
  • Users can toggle overlays using Leaflet’s LayerControl UI.
  • Dynamic GeoJSON loading and automatic interactive feature generation.
  • Choropleth coloring based on numeric feature properties.
  • Hover highlights and popups showing feature properties.
  • Auto-generated legends that reflect color bounds.

Difficulty, impact, and usage score

Technical difficulty User goals Usage frequency
Medium Essential for building interactive choropleth maps and toggling overlay groups Daily

How does this tie into our current project?

This feature request directly extends the existing Filament Leaflet Maps plugin. It enhances GIS-like capabilities for:

  • Displaying barangay boundaries and administrative regions.
  • Visualizing dengue egg densities from IoT devices.
  • Field-data dashboards inside Filament admin.
  • Supporting analytics and thematic mapping workflows.

It also opens opportunities for broader adoption in government, health monitoring, and educational mapping applications.

Metadata

Metadata

Assignees

No one assigned

    Labels

    enhancementNew feature or request

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ions